Legendary comedian/actor Chris Rock will be rebooting Lionsgate‘s iconic horror franchise Saw written and executive produced by Rock himself. Darren Lynn Bousman will direct the film with the original creators Leigh Whannel and James Wan (who is also EPing Mortal Kombat) serving as executive producers as well.
The story will be adapted by Pete Goldfinger and Josh Stolherg and is expected to arrive October 23 next year. “I’ve been a fan of ‘Saw’ since the first film in 2004,” Rock said. “I am excited by the opportunity to take this to a really intense and twisted new place.”
Lionsgate’s Motion Picture Group chairman Joe Drake stated:
“When Chris Rock came to us and described in chilling detail his fantastic vision that reimagines and spins off the world of the notorious Jigsaw Killer, we were all-in.‘Saw’ is one of the highest-grossing horror franchises of all time and it’s one of Lionsgate’s most successful film series. This upcoming film will still be as mind-bending and intense as all the previous ‘Saw’ films. Chris conceived this idea and it will be completely reverential to the legacy of the material while reinvigorating the brand with his wit, creative vision, and passion for this classic horror franchise.”
